Unfortunately, I'm having the same results with this update 
(setup-md5-20020504.exe, v2.218.2.2) as I did with the first 
snapshot (setup-md5-20020501.exe, v2.216).  It still leaks 
memory on the progress window until the process disappears 
without any warning.  The same thing happens whether I use 
the full exe or the UPX compressed version.  If I let it 
die on its own, there is no log, but if I cancel it on the 
progress window before it dies, I get the following output:

$ cat /var/log/setup.log.full
2002/05/05 16:27:48 Starting cygwin install, version 2.218.2.2
2002/05/05 16:27:48 Current Directory: C:\Download\Cygwin
2002/05/05 16:27:55 source: from cwd
2002/05/05 16:27:56 root: D:/cygwin binary system
2002/05/05 16:27:56 Selected local directory: N:\Mirrors\Cygwin
Found ini file - file://N:\Mirrors\Cygwin/setup.ini
(Same line repeated hundreds of times until cancelled....)
Found ini file - file://N:\Mirrors\Cygwin/setup.ini
2002/05/05 16:28:33 Ending cygwin install
